Iranian official behind worldwide terror plots outed

Israel’s Mossad agency exposes senior Iranian official who has masterminded terror plots around the world.

By World Israel News Staff

A senior official in Iran’s paramilitary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ps is behind a series of terrorist plots around the world targeting Israeli and Jewish targets, the Israeli government said Sunday afternoon.

According to a statement issued by the Prime Minister’s Office and the Mossad, Sardar Amar, a senior commander in Iran’s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ps (IRGC) who heads the “Corps 11,000” unit under Quds Force commander Esmail Qaani, has masterminded multiple terror plots around the world.

The Mossad said that its coordinated operations with intelligence and security services in Israel and abroad succeeded in thwarting “dozens of terror channels” since October 7, 2023, when Iran dramatically intensified its global campaign against Israeli and Jewish targets.

These counterterrorism operations “saved many lives” and led to criminal and diplomatic action against those involved, the agency said.

After the Mossad’s exposure of Amar’s global terror network, law enforcement in Australia and Germany took unprecedented diplomatic steps against Iranian officials.

Australia expelled Iran’s ambassador and declared him persona non grata, while Germany summoned the Iranian ambassador for a formal reprimand. Both countries, the Mossad said, sought to send a “clear message of zero tolerance for terrorism on their soil.”

The Mossad described Amar’s network as one of Iran’s most significant terror mechanisms, relying on foreign recruits, criminal intermediaries, and covert communications to conceal Tehran’s role.

Mossad officials said the network’s repeated operational failures have “severely damaged Iran’s ability to operate below the radar” and forced it to pay a “heavy diplomatic price.”

For years, Iran has used terrorism as a strategic tool to strike at Israel and Jewish civilians worldwide while avoiding direct military or economic repercussions, the Mossad said.

“The ongoing international campaign against Iranian terrorism is stripping Iran of its deniability and immunity,” the Israeli security agency said Sunday, pledging to continue working with partners “to thwart Iranian and proxy threats and defend Israeli citizens and Jewish communities worldwide.”
